SWN was delisted on the 30th of September, 2024.

433 hedge funds and large institutions have $6.02B invested in Southwestern Energy Company in 2022 Q2 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 98 funds opening new positions, 140 increasing their positions, 137 reducing their positions, and 42 closing their positions.
